The barn was converted in 2010, it was transformed from part of a Grade II listed farm into a comfortable family home.

The property offers great modern family living space with primarily lateral accommodation. The current owner was the director of joinery company so there is bespoke carpentry throughout house, including the kitchen.

There is a spacious open plan kitchen/dining room with central island, granite countertops, and hand-built oak units. There is an oil fired AGA, underfloor heating and French doors which open out to the courtyard. To the right of this room is the utility room and cloakroom.

Beyond this is the family room, with a beautiful cast iron spiral staircase leading up to the office/studio, which is situated on the first floor. There is also separate access via steps at the front of the barn which means that this versatile room can be used independently.

From here is the dual aspect living room, with French doors leading to the courtyard and a door to the garden.

There is then the principal bedroom with en suite wet room, three spacious double bedrooms with views of the private courtyard through arched windows; and the family bathroom with a large cast iron bath.

The property benefits from a good selection of outbuildings comprising boot/laundry room with built in cupboards and hidden compartment, potting shed, stone store, garage and a workshop.

The spacious workshop with lean to area and store and the garage both benefit from full planning permission (2018/2861/FUL) which is in perpetuity, for a detached dwelling and ancillary office/studio. The proposed plans comprise office/studio with shower room, open plan kitchen/dining/living room, two double bedrooms, bathroom, log store and storage room. Both of which would be fantastic additions to the property!

The property is approached over a cattle grid onto a long private driveway up to the barn, where there is plentiful parking for a number of vehicles.

There is a large entertaining paved courtyard to the rear of the barn, and lawns to the front of the barn.

Beyond the gardens to the left hand side of the driveway is a paddock with vehicular access. There is also a further 9.59 acres to the left hand side of the driveway which is available by separate negotiation but not independently to Lot 1. This field is under a reforestation project and there is an agreement with the forestry funding body that will support the growth of the forest.

Lot 1 In all approximately 2.42 acres
Lot 2 In all approximately 9.59 acres, available by separate negotiation

The Three Arches is located in the rural hamlet of Bodden, to the south of Bath. The market town of Shepton Mallet is close by which offers a good selection of day to day amenities, and the popular outlet Kilver Court. Also nearby is the market town of Frome, and the cities of Bath and Wells, which offer a fantastic selection of shops, cafes, pubs, restaurants and cultural attractions. Babington House, Hotel and Private Members Club also provides a wonderful countryside retreat.

Communications in the area are excellent with the A37 and A303 (M3) not far away, providing access to the wider motorway network. Frome, Westbury, Warminster and Castle Cary stations all provide regular rail services to London Paddington and London Waterloo.

There are good local schools in the area to include All Hallows, Downside, Wells Cathedral School, Lumiar Stowford, Sexey's, and Millfield; in addition to those in Bath and further afield.

Bruton 7.5 miles, Babington House 8 miles, Wells 8 miles, Frome 10.5 miles, Central Bath 18 miles, Central Bristol 20 miles (All distances are approximate).

    Broadband speed is measured in megabits per second, with the number returned showing how fast the connection is. Each reading is based on the highest predicted speed of any major broadband network for services that deliver the download speeds. The following are the different readings that we may display:

    Basic: Up to 30 Mbit/s
    Super-fast: Between 30 Mbit/s and 300 Mbit/s
    Ultra-fast: Over 300 Mbit/s

    The data is updated three times a year. The checker results are predictions and should not be regarded as guaranteed. For more information, see: https://checker.ofcom.org.uk/en-gb/about-checker#Answer_0_2

    Mobile signal predictions are provided by the four UK mobile network operators: EE, O2, Three and Vodafone. Predictions can vary significantly from the coverage you may actually experience as a result of local factors (especially terrain). Ofcom has tested the actual coverage provided in various locations around the UK to help ensure that these predictions are reasonable. The values shown against a property can be broken down as follows:

    Clear: No bars, no signal predicted
    Red: One bar, reliable signal unlikely
    Amber: Two bars, may experience problems with connectivity
    Green: Three bars, likely to have good coverage and receive a data rate to support basic web services
    Enhanced: Full bars, likely to have good coverage indoors and to receive an enhanced data rate to support multimedia services
